A sweet, easier than it looks design to knit for baby with generous sizing Sizes approx. age: 0-3Mths, 6-9Mths, 12-18mths Finished chest: 45cm, 54cm, 58cm Actual Chest: 40cm, 47cm, 53cm Length: 25cm, 27cm, 31cm Sleeve length: 15cm, 17cm, 20cm 8ply Yarn: 50g 3(4,5)balls, OR (225, 325,450)metres Sample knitted in 8ply DMC Woolly Needle Size: 4mm (US 6) needles Other requirements: 4 stitch holders, stitch marker & 2 buttons
